La Crosse, WI (KROC AM News) - The number of tornadoes that were part of the rare storm system that hit southeast Minnesota and parts of Iowa and Wisconsin Wednesday has risen again.

The National Weather Service office in La Crosse is now reporting a total of 12 tornadoes have been confirmed in its coverage area.

According to information released by the NWS Friday evening, “storm survey teams confirmed four more tornadoes in our forecast area today, bringing the total up to 12- 3 EF-2, 4 EF-1, 5 EF-0.”

 

Five were confirmed in Iowa, four in southeast Minnesota and three in Wisconsin. The Twin Cities NWS office earlier confirmed three tornadoes in Freeborn County in southeast Minnesota and two in Wisconsin.

And there may have been more.

The Minnesota twisters caused damage in:

  • Preston area
  • Carrolton Township (Fillmore County)
  • Plainview area
  • Wyattville (near Lewiston in Winona County)
  • Hartland (Freeborn County)
  • Alden (2) (Freeborn County)

This marked the first time the NWS has recorded December tornadoes in Minnesota.
